One last record this team is chasing. The best point differential in team history is 186, set by the 2013 Super Bowl Winners. Seattle currently sits at 103 with 8 games remaining. an average win of 10 apiece would do it.

Robert Saleh Explains Controversial Comments About Jaguars’ Tactics: ‘I Was Trying to Compliment Them’

In a fiery post-game encounter, San Francisco 49ers defensive coordinator Robert Saleh and Jacksonville Jaguars head coach Liam Coen found themselves in a heated exchange after their Week 4 matchup. The Jaguars’ 26-21 victory left Saleh fuming over his pre-game comments regarding Jacksonville’s “advanced signal stealing” system. Coen, who didn’t take kindly to Saleh’s remarks, confronted him after the game, leading to a tense exchange caught on video.

Before the game, Saleh had praised Coen’s system, noting how well the Jaguars’ staff exploited every advantage they could find to help their players succeed. “Liam [Coen] and his staff, they’ve got a—legally—a really advanced signal-stealing type system. They’re really good at finding ways to put their players in advantageous situations,” Saleh had said.

However, Coen took offense at the insinuation and fired back in the post-game exchange, shouting, “Keep my name out of your mouth. Keep my name out of your f—ing mouth!” Saleh, not one to back down, responded, “I will f— your world up.”

Despite the heated confrontation, Saleh later attempted to explain his comments, claiming they were meant as a compliment to Coen and his staff for their tactical brilliance. “I probably used the wrong choice of words,” Saleh admitted. “But at the end of the day, they’re really, really good at what they do. As coaches, we’re all trying to find leverage. They’re trying to create it, and we’re trying to take it away.”

Saleh’s attempt to clarify his comments and offer an olive branch to Coen seemed unlikely to mend the rift. The Jaguars are known for their well-coordinated approach, and Saleh acknowledged that they were among the best in finding ways to give their players a competitive edge.
